- Anna_Kostrova abstract "Anna Alexandrovna Kostrova (Russian: А́нна Алекса́ндровна Костро́ва; November 22, 1909, village Belostok, Omsk Province, Russian Empire – 1994, Saint Petersburg, Russian Federation) was a Russian Soviet realist painter, graphic artist, and book illustrator, who lived and worked in Leningrad. She was a member of the Leningrad Union of Artists, regarded as one of representatives of the Leningrad school of painting.".
